Jan C. Nordholz wrote:
> I think I'm experiencing a race condition: Irregularly my kernel runs
> into an Oops when it tries to initialize my crypt containers.
FYI, there are similiar reports on the net, going as far back as May 2006:
http://article.gmane.org/gmane.linux.kernel.device-mapper.dm-crypt/1636
is the oldest one I could find.
Bugzilla entry: http://bugzilla.kernel.org/show_bug.cgi?id=7388
I, too, ran into the bug and failed to reproduce it. However, it might
be worth knowing that the system went to 100% iowait afterwards.
